Norfork Lake is a captivating destination brimming with over 550 miles of shoreline and covering approximately 22,000 acres. Nestled in Arkansas, this picturesque lake offers myriad activities and stunning scenery that attract visitors year-round. From fishing and boating to relaxing at one of the many resorts, there’s something for everyone at this beautiful location. Camping and resorts
For those who enjoy camping, Norfork Lake features 19 developed parks managed by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ers. These parks come with numerous camping spots, many of which are equipped with modern facilities. Alternatively, numerous resorts around the lake offer more luxurious accommodations. Some of these resorts even have private docks, swimming pools, and other recreational facilities, guaranteeing a comfortable and enjoyable stay.

Fishing delights at norfork lake
Fishing enthusiasts will find Norfork Lake a paradise teeming with a vast array of freshwater game fish. The North Fork River and its tributaries feed the lake, creating a thriving habitat for several species.
A diverse fish population
The lake hosts almost all varieties of freshwater game fish, including bass, walleye, crappie, bream, and catfish. Norfork Lake stands out for its consistently diverse fishing experience. For bass fishing enthusiasts, the period from September to May is particularly fruitful.
Norfork Lake also supports one of Arkansas’s best striped bass fisheries. The lake is stocked annually, and it’s common to catch stripers exceeding 40 pounds. These fish, abundant in shad, grow rapidly, averaging annual growths of 2.5 to 3 pounds. An average 20-year-old striper in the lake weighs over 25 pounds, demonstrating the rich ecosystem the lake supports.
Night fishing for crappie and white bass
An increasingly popular activity at Norfork Lake is night fishing, specifically for crappie and white bass. The cooler temperatures and strategic lighting make for an optimal fishing experience. Additionally, certain parts of the lake are equipped with man-made fish attractors, marked by blue and white reflective signs. These attractors create ideal habitats for younger fish, minnows, and shad, attracting larger fish like black bass and crappie.
November is prime time to catch crappie around these attractors, especially near Christmas tree fish attractors. Anglers can effectively use a four-pound test line and a 1/16-ounce jig head to cast toward these attractors for a rewarding catch.
The north fork river : a trout fishing haven
Below the Norfork Dam, the North Fork River emerges as a renowned trout fishing stream, consistently replenished by the Norfork National Fish Hatchery. This hatchery ensures a continuous supply of trout, maintaining a healthy population in the river.
History buffs and fishing enthusiasts alike will appreciate that a former world-record brown trout was taken from the river in 1988, and in 2000, a state-record 4-pound 12-ounce brook trout was also caught here. The river’s fame attracts anglers from across the country looking to reel in impressive catches.
Fishing tips and techniques
For those planning a fishing trip to the North Fork River, consider using the following tips to increase your chances of a successful outing :
- Employ light tackle to improve sensitivity and increase your chances of feeling the bite.
- Focus on deep pools and runs where trout are likely to congregate.
- Use baits such as worms, minnows, and artificial lures that mimic the natural diet of the trout.
- Pay attention to water levels and weather conditions, as trout fishing can be highly dependent on these factors.

Hiking and nature trails
Nature lovers will find several scenic trails around the lake. These trails offer breathtaking views of the water, diverse wildlife, and the natural beauty of the Ozarks. Popular trails include :
- Pigeon Creek National Recreation Trail
- Robinson Point Trail
- Quarry Cove Trail
Each trail varies in difficulty, catering to both beginners and seasoned hikers.
